The mission of counseling services is to provide up-to-date and progressive mental health and substance abuse services to citizens in our catchment area.  These services are provided to increase the quality of life for individuals, families, and communities through treatment, education, and advocacy. 

There are four full time counseling centers, which are located in Marion, Wytheville, Galax, and Hillsville with a satellite center in Independence.  Office hours are weekdays 8:30 a.m.-5:00 p.m. with evening hours available upon request.  Anyone may make a referral for services by calling the center in your area.  Each referral is individually assessed for appropriate services.  Once this is completed, the individual will then be given an appointment for orientation to complete various forms and a financial agreement.  The individual will then be given an appointment with his or her service provider.  All Third Party Insurance, Medicaid, and Medicare are accepted.  Fees are based on a sliding scale dependent upon household income and the number of people that are supported by the income. 

Counseling is a creative problem solving process that requires honesty and permission to think, say, and feel anything in order to create choices and new ways to cope with seemingly insoluble situations.  It means taking risks on one's own behalf.  Confidentiality is therefore highly valued and honored.

The counseling centers provide a team approach with the following services provided:

· Assessment and individual treatment planning.
· Individual, group, family, and couples counseling to address mental health or substance abuse.
· Case consultation, liaison, and coordination with other Mt. Rogers CSB programs or community agencies.
· Psychiatric & Nursing consultation and medication assessments.
· Crisis Intervention and stabilization.
· Mental illness/substance abuse education and community awareness.                                                                                                                        · Adult mental health case management.
